Table 5.
Effects of LS, LSA, LSB, LSC, and LSD on the levels of Na+-K+-ATPase (U/L) in rat urine and serum within 24 hours after oral administration.
| Group | Urine | Serum |
|---|---|---|
| Control | 92.95 ± 16.67 | 105.21 ± 16.41 |
| Furosemide | 100.3 ± 16.10 | 107.42 ± 13.66 |
| LS-H | 99.35 ± 19.76 | 90.41 ± 15.82 |
| LS-M | 116.4 ± 17.37 | 90.72 ± 10.28 |
| LS-L | 87.29 ± 14.46 | 99.99 ± 10.65 |
| LSA-H | 99.71 ± 15.73 | 89.25 ± 16.40 |
| LSA-L | 95.68 ± 18.08 | 91.72 ± 14.58 |
| LSB-H | 94.54 ± 12.40 | 98.32 ± 19.97 |
| LSB-L | 106.55 ± 11.51 | 102.66 ± 15.34 |
| LSC-H | 114.59 ± 9.68 | 116.97 ± 17.48 |
| LSC-L | 114.93 ± 15.05 | 96.21 ± 19.63 |
| LSD-H | 112.65 ± 15.58 | 87.12 ± 10.88 |
| LSD-L | 102.82 ± 13.12 | 106.06 ± 13.50 |
The values are reported as mean ± SD for 8 rats in each group.
